While we'll definitely be excepting the compound offer for now, should we choose to move off compound later on does the company just give you whatever they were paying for your rent as a housing allowance?


Good question.聽 Depends on the company.聽 They might give you the same, or less, as apartments not in compounds are far cheaper.聽 Or, they might stick to a percentage, usually 25%, of the basic salary.聽 If they give you the same allowance as cash, you could rent a massive private villa rather than an apartment.聽 Having said, I personally would under no circumstances choose any dwelling outside a compound to any inside pretty much any compound.
